LAS VEGAS RAIDERS VS. LOS ANGELES CHARGERS
We're going to have a Thursday Night Football game with multiple key starters injured in an AFC West divisional matchup between the Raiders and Chargers. Las Vegas was unable to score any points against Minnesota, losing at home 3-0, so expect Raiders' head coach Antonio Pierce to have his offense motivated and aggressive early.
The Chargers just got routed by Denver at home, losing Justin Herbert to I.R. with a finger injury. Insert Easton Stick, a former fifth-round quarterback out of North Dakota State who has a career completion rate of 56 percent in two career starts. Last week, Stick committed two fumbles and was sacked twice, throwing for under 180 yards and no touchdowns.
Oddsmakers have this game pegged at a low 34 point total due to these quarterback injuries. Aidan O'Connell has the upper hand due to being thrust into the QB1 role a few weeks ago, but the Raiders also have star running back Josh Jacobs tagged as questionable due to a knee injury. Keenan Allen and Gerald Everett are also banged up for Los Angeles, potentially eliminating even more talent from the field in prime time.
Unders have reigned supreme in prime time games this season. Both of these teams are 10-3 in favor of the under in 2023, so despite the dreadfully low point total, let's stake a unit on under 34 total points at -110 odds on FanDuel Sportsbook.
DETROIT LIONS VS. DENVER BRONCOS
Two teams trending in opposite directions will wrap up the three-game Saturday slate in prime time, as Detroit hosts Denver in Week 15.
Russell Wilson and Sean Payton have been quietly winning games without much fanfare or explosiveness, but style points aren't required in the NFL. The Broncos are healthier than Detroit, which may be without star center Frank Ragnow due to a leg injury. Detroit's secondary and interior offensive line are also banged up, while Jared Goff has been a turnover machine in his past three games.
Denver's defense has improved the most since getting thrashed for 70 points by Miami earlier in the season. The Broncos have won six of their lats seven games outright, while Detroit is 1-2 in their last three games. Playing at home should help, but this Broncos team plays complimentary football, facing a Lions defense that has surrendered 109 or more rushing yards in four consecutive contests.
Let's stake a unit on Denver to cover as four-point road underdogs ATS in prime time, where they've previously managed to beat Buffalo and Minnesota in similar conditions.
GREEN BAY PACKERS VS. TAMPA BAY BUCCANEERS
Jordan Love completed a last-minute drive to briefly take the lead on the road against the New York Giants in Week 14, but the Packers' defense was unable to contain New York's offense on the ensuing drive.
The Packers' three-game win streak came to and end, as the run defense was gashed throughout the night by Saquon Barkley and Tommy DeVito. Rachaad White has been stellar in Tampa Bay's backfield, while Baker Mayfield's rapport with wideout Mike Evans has allowed the veteran wide receiver to extend his 1,000 yard season with 10 touchdowns entering Week 15.
Tampa Bay's season looked over for awhile, losing several one possession games and going 1-5 from late September to mid-November. Now, the Buccaneers, who compete in the NFC South, the weakest division in the NFL, occupy first place due to their win over Atlanta in Week 14.
Love should be able to shred Tampa's porous secondary, while White should be able to accomplish a similar feat against the Packers' turnstyle run defense. This leads us to the point total market, where we're getting a current point total line set to 41.5. Let's hammer this line and stake two units on over 41.5 total points to be scored despite playing in cold conditions at Lambeau Field in mid-December.
DALLAS COWBOYS VS. BUFFALO BILLS
We are obligated to get action on the game of the week when Dallas travels to Buffalo in Week 15. Dak Prescott is currently the odds-on betting favorite to win NFL MVP, while Josh Allen's road win over Kansas City in Week 14 has launched him back into contention.
Dallas is currently in the midst of a difficult schedule, but they appear to have the inside track toward locking up a top seed in the NFC playoffs. Buffalo is in a much different position, needing to close their season on a run to return to the AFC postseason, currently occupying the 11th seed.
These teams each have good defensive and offensive line units to counter and create pressure at the line of scrimmage. The edge goes to Dallas, whose secondary has been much more prolific than Buffalo's. However, the Bills have forced at least two turnovers in three straight outings, while Dallas has surrendered over 100 rushing yards in five of their last six games.
Oddsmakers expect Allen and the Bills to win outright at home after their big road win in Kansas City, valuing them as -2.5 ATS and -134 moneyline odds. Let's ride the wave of momentum Buffalo generated last week and invest in their moneyline, playing a home game for the first time since Week 11. After all, Dallas' three losses have all come on the road, making the Bills a great investment opportunity, especially as the more desperate team.
